Hazelnuts: Crop estimates differ greatly

ORDU. The stronger Turkish lira has an impact on the hazelnut market. In addition, the market is responding to the revised production estimates.

Lira on a firmer course

The Turkish lira gained about 4.5% in value last week. This trend is, however, expected to be short-lived and mainly supported by the new elections to be held in Istanbul on 23 June. Market analysts reckon that Turkey will in fact experience a more severe economic slump this year.
